Enable job alerts via email!

Senior Data Engineer @ N-iX

N-iX

Wrocław

Hybrid

PLN 169,000 - 254,000

Full time

9 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A technology consulting company in Wrocław, Poland is looking for a Senior/Middle Data Engineer to support data migration from legacy SQL Server to a cloud-based Snowflake environment. The ideal candidate has strong SQL and cloud technology skills, particularly with Snowflake and AWS S3. This role involves building data pipelines, refactoring ETL processes, and working collaboratively within an international team. Flexible working hours and remote work options are available.

Benefits

Flexible working hours
Remote work possibility
Training budget
International team
Mentoring program
Free coffee and kitchen
Modern office building

Qualifications

  • Experience with cloud data warehouse technologies, including Snowflake and AWS S3.
  • Solid SQL skills; experience migrating legacy environments to cloud platforms.
  • Proficiency in Python for data pipeline development and automation.

Responsibilities

  • Build and modify data pipelines to migrate data from SQL Server and other databases to AWS S3 and Snowflake.
  • Refactor legacy ETL jobs for use in cloud environments.
  • Participate in QA, testing, deployment, and post‑migration validation.

Skills

Experience with cloud data warehouse technologies
Solid SQL skills
Familiarity with ETL frameworks
Proficiency in Python
Strong documentation and communication skills

Tools

Snowflake
AWS S3
dbt
SSIS
Job description

As a Senior/Middle Data Engineer, you will support the migration of legacy on‑premises SQL Server data warehouse to a cloud‑based Snowflake environment. The project involves integrating various data sources, refactoring ETL processes, and ensuring efficient, reliable data movement for analytics and reporting.

Responsibilities
  • Build and modify data pipelines to migrate data from SQL Server and other databases (Azure SQL, Oracle, Aurora) to AWS S3 and Snowflake.
  • Refactor legacy ETL jobs (SSIS, Transact‑SQL) for use in cloud environments.
  • Implement data transformations and staging using dbt and/or similar tools.
  • Optimize the performance and costs of cloud data processing and storage.
  • Work collaboratively with client’s and N-iX engineers, ensuring smooth handoff and documentation.
  • Participate in QA, testing, deployment, and post‑migration validation.
Must‑Have Qualifications
  • Experience with cloud data warehouse technologies, including Snowflake and AWS S3.
  • Solid SQL skills; experience migrating legacy environments to cloud platforms.
  • Familiarity with ETL frameworks and tools (preferably SSIS, dbt).
  • Proficiency in Python for data pipeline development and automation.
  • Strong documentation and communication skills; able to work in cross‑functional teams.
Nice to Have
  • Background working with varied database platforms (SQL Server, Oracle, PostgreSQL, MySQL).
  • Knowledge of reporting platforms such as Looker is a plus.
  • Prior experience in large‑scale data migration projects.
Benefits
  • Flexible working hours and remote work possibility.
  • English classes.
  • Active tech community.
  • Training budget.
  • International team.
  • Mentoring program.
  • Compensation of certifications.
  • Free coffee and kitchen.
  • Modern office building.
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.